Strawberry Field is delighted to be the first official charity partner of the Good Small Business Awards

The Good Small Business Awards are the UK’s first national Business Sustainability Awards exclusively for small and micro businesses. These make up 99% of UK businesses and account for around 48% of employment and 33% of turnover. The Awards will celebrate small and micro businesses who view sustainability as an opportunity to better promote and grow their business.

Strawberry Field was chosen as the inaugural charity partner after the Good Small Business Awards organisers were impressed by our principles and aims and our commitment to sustainability, accessibility and responsible tourism.

Major Kathy Versfeld, The Salvation Army Mission Director at Strawberry Field said: “We are absolutely delighted to be named as the official charity partner of the Good Small Business Awards 2022 and to be associated with such an innovative and initiative for sustainability amongst the UK’s vast number of small and micro businesses. We look forward to continuing to raise Strawberry Field’s profile as a purpose-led, ethical brand and, as part of this, to be the charity partner of the forthcoming Good Small Business Awards 2022.”

Garth Dallas from Dallas Consulting, organisers of the Good Small Business Awards said: “Strawberry Field initiatives really struck a chord across our stated purpose for the awards. We are fully aligned with their overall sustainability aims and, it was, therefore, a perfect fit to choose Strawberry Field as the first official charity partner of the Awards.”
